The Diesel Machine Monitor is an Exm ia certified product that is powered from the alternator supply of the vehicle. Apart from the supply power all other connection to the Dieselguard Control unit are Ex ia Intrinsically Safe (IS) circuits.
The Dieselguard Machine Monitor is equipped with wireless capability that allows the user to connect to the unit, through the use of the Dieselguard Base Station, and configure alarm trip points, provide real time status information and download logged data.

The Pneumatic Bypass Assembly contains the I.S. Solenoid Valve as well as a manually operated valve. The manually operated valve allows the operator to bypass the Dieselguard system in the event of a flat battery in the Diesel Machine Monitor.

20 second test. The Dieselguard Machine Monitor is a blind control unit that can be mounted in any convenient position. The gas sensor (Gasguard) would normally be mounted near the front of the vehicle adjacent to the air filter intake and an IDA 3 digit display or LED status panel indicates the status of the system for the driver.
A lockable Pneumatic Bypass Valve can be installed in parallel to the I.S. Solenoid Valve that can be used to override the Dieselguard system. When the bypass valve is used the vehicle can be started without the use of the detection system.
